Eigler" <[email protected]> writes: [...] >> - In terms of data modeling, labels are inherently a server side >> concept - not a client side concept (i.e. we would not want to try >> to implement this along the lines of derived metrics, which are >> entirely client-side). > I'm not sure what that means. Naturally, labels originate from the > server. But what implementation option do you mean to exclude by > saying that it's "server side, not client side"? Hm, good point, it might be desirable for client tools to append/modify their own labels to metrics (perhaps on a 'global' scale, or a finer grained instance/metric level?). For example a pmlogger/pcp2whatever instance wanting to also include labels specific to the collection host it was located on. Or in instances where the production environment can't be immediately changed and the admin wants to append/modify the labels compared to the global set in production. I'm sure there's more cases this would be desirable.
